jQuery音乐吧左侧导航菜单
在IT行业中,jQuery是一种广泛使用的JavaScript库,它极大地简化了网页中的DOM操作、事件处理、动画设计和Ajax交互。在“jQuery音乐吧左侧导航菜单”这个项目中,我们可以看到一个典型的网页界面元素——导航菜单,它是网站结构的重要组成部分,帮助用户在页面间便捷地跳转。以下是关于这个主题的详细知识点: 1. **jQuery基础**:理解jQuery的基本概念是至关重要的。jQuery通过提供简洁的API,使得开发者能够快速高效地编写JavaScript代码。它的核心功能包括选择器(用于选取DOM元素)、遍历(对选定元素进行操作)和操作(改变元素的属性、内容或样式)。 2. **选择器**:在这个音乐吧的导航菜单中,jQuery的选择器将被用来精准定位到菜单元素,例如`$("#menu")`可以选取ID为"menu"的元素,`$(".nav-item")`则选取所有类名为"nav-item"的元素。 3. **事件处理**:导航菜单通常会响应用户的点击事件。jQuery提供了`click()`函数来绑定点击事件,如`$("#menu").click(function() {...})`,当用户点击导航菜单时,可以执行相应的函数。 4. **动态效果**:jQuery强大的动画功能使得导航菜单可以有更丰富的交互体验。例如,`slideDown()`和`slideUp()`可以实现菜单项的展开和收起,`fadeIn()`和`fadeOut()`可以实现渐显渐隐效果。 5. **Ajax交互**:音乐吧的导航菜单可能需要加载不同的音乐内容或者推荐信息,这时可以利用jQuery的Ajax功能,如`$.ajax()`或`$.get()`,实现异步数据请求,使得内容更新无需刷新整个页面。 6. **CSS和布局**:左侧导航菜单的样式和布局通常通过CSS控制。CSS可以定义菜单项的字体、颜色、边距、浮动等属性,确保菜单在不同屏幕尺寸下的响应式布局。 7. **响应式设计**:对于音乐吧的导航菜单,响应式设计必不可少,以适应各种设备(桌面、平板、手机等)。使用媒体查询(`@media`)可以实现不同屏幕尺寸下的样式调整。 8. **HTML结构**:良好的HTML结构有助于SEO和无障碍访问。`
下载地址
用户评论